Official: Dongfeng-Fengshen A60 is Out in China
The ‘new’ Dongfeng-Fengshen A60 is based on the Nissan Syplhy from the Dongfeng Nissan joint venture. Dongfeng was in da lazy mood and just changed the front a bit, the back a bit, some chrome here and there, new badges and… job done, a new Fengshen car! Brilliant engineering indeed. The Dongfeng-Fengshen A60 will debut at the Guangzhou Auto Show later this month.

The A60 will be powered by a 1.6 or a 2.0, mated to a CVT, everything from Nissan yet again. Price of the Dongfeng-Fengshen A60 will start around 110.000 yuan.
